In the case of the surname Janaszczak, its origins and meaning can be traced back to Poland.
The surname Janaszczak is of Polish origin and is derived from the personal name Jan, which is the Polish form of John. The suffix -szczak is a common ending for Polish surnames, indicating a connection to a particular profession, place, or characteristic. In this case, the surname Janaszczak likely originated as a patronymic surname, meaning "son of Jan," or "son of John."

The incidence of the surname Janaszczak is highest in Poland, where it is most likely to be found among the Polish population. According to available data, the incidence of the surname Janaszczak in Poland is 61 individuals.
